Province Asia
Subprovince Conventus of Adramyteum
City Hadrianeia 
Region Mysia
Reign Marcus Aurelius
Obverse inscription ΑΥΤοΚΡΑΤοΡΕϹ Μ ΑΥΡ ΑΝΤ[Ω]ΝΙΝοϹ Λ ΑΥΡ οΥΗΡοϹ
Obverse design bare-headed busts of Marcus Aurelius (on left, long beard with long curls) and Lucius Verus (on right), facing each other, both wearing cuirass and paludamentum
Reverse inscription ΕΠΙ ΛοΥΚΙοΥ ΑΠο ΑΡΧ Το Β ΑΔΡΙΑΝΕΩΝ (Δ with long serifs and Ω as closed ∩)
Reverse design nude Hermes standing, left, wearing petasus, holding purse, caduceus and chlamys

 

Museum Bibliothèque nationale de France, Paris (France)
Inventory no. 616
Reference SNG 1037 = G.F. Hill, JIAN 1 (1898), 245, no. 14 = von Fritze Mys. 452, pl. VII.35 (rev.)
Diameter 36
Weight 28.35
Axis 6
